8 What is an inference? You make an inference when you use clues from the story to figure out something that the author doesn't tell you. When you make an inference, be able to identify the clues that you used.

9 S YMBOLISM Definition: In literature, objects and images are used to symbolize things that cannot actually be seen, such as an idea or feeling.

13 W HAT IS A PERSONAL NARRATIVE ? A personal narrative is a story that tells about your own personal experiences. It might describe  what you did,  what happened to you, or  who you have a special relationship with.
